Suppose you have a random variable that is uniformly distributed between 1 and 29. what is the expected value for this random variable?

Assuming the distribution is continuous, you have


\mathbb E(X)=\displaystyle\int_1^(29)\frac x{29-1}\,\mathrm dx=\frac1{28}\int_1^(29)x\,\mathrm dx=15

If instead the distribution is discrete, the value will depend on how the interval of number between 1 and 29 are chosen - are they integers? evenly spaced rationals? etc
